WARP MESSENGER
by Stephen Karnaghan

It was as if I were a painting …
abstract splash of colour …
no subject …
a road …
people walking …
over weight …
angry …
jealous …
not hiding their distaste …
they showed a distaste for me …
sneering hatred …
scared …
scared of me …
who …
what …
what had I done …
I could not recognise myself …
one person came …
surrounded by a rainbow …
rainbow of magnificent colours …
music danced around her …
she was walking towards me …
I called to her …
beautiful ambient sounds …
atmospheric …
infiltrating …
giving people colour …
sweeping hatred and anger …
people now sat before me …
spirits open to see …
longing to be free …
free of their conscious minds …
serenading them into happiness …
they grew old…
